Output 86bf594a4b4b2d522dd7a1532d1d54fdff412fc6b6f064ac81dfb635e8848ffc:0

value
29264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dfd0ae0d324862bd76260e416180acce29f906 OP_EQUAL
address
3FSmQGVhgdFW6VdfevjReXF8uAA9u25TfR
transaction
86bf594a4b4b2d522dd7a1532d1d54fdff412fc6b6f064ac81dfb635e8848ffc
spent
true